Are Smokers Really Less Likely to Develop Parkinsonβs?
8 September 2024 at 15:55
Low doses of carbon monoxide, similar to levels experienced by smokers, can protect against neurodegeneration in Parkinsonβs disease models. Researchers discovered that carbon monoxide reduced the accumulation of the Parkinsonβs-associated protein alpha-synuclein and activated pathways that limit oxidative stress.
